什么是Shadowsocks日志目录?
Shadowsocks 是一个开源工具,通过代理服务器来实现科学上网。日志目录 则是Shadowsocks保存运行过程中产生的各种信息的文件夹。
Shadowsocks日志目录的结构
在Shadowsocks日志目录下,一般会包含以下几种文件:
- access.log:记录了用户的访问请求和代理端口的连接情况。
- error.log:记录了Shadowsocks运行过程中出现的错误信息。
- server_status.json:保存了Shadowsocks服务器的状态信息。
Shadowsocks日志目录的功能
Shadowsocks日志目录的主要功能包括:
- 排查问题:通过查看日志文件,可以帮助排查Shadowsocks运行中出现的问题。
- 监控状态:server_status.json文件中保存了服务器状态信息,可以用于监控Shadowsocks服务器运行状态。
如何配置Shadowsocks日志目录?
要配置Shadowsocks日志目录,可以通过修改配置文件的方式:
- 打开Shadowsocks的配置文件,一般是在
/etc/shadowsocks/config.json
。 - 添加或修改
log-file
字段指定日志文件的存放位置。 - 重启Shadowsocks服务使配置生效。
常见问题FAQ
如何查看Shadowsocks的日志?
要查看Shadowsocks的日志,可以使用tail
命令实时查看日志文件的更新内容。
日志文件占用磁盘空间过大怎么办?
可以定期清理日志文件或者配置日志文件的轮转机制,避免过多占用磁盘空间。
Shadowsocks日志目录可以修改吗?
可以通过修改配置文件来修改Shadowsocks日志目录的存放位置。
为什么要监控server_status.json文件?
server_status.json文件保存了Shadowsocks服务器的状态信息,监控它可以帮助了解服务器的运行状态。
正文完